A heavy defeat on the opening day

Sadly, Presteigne St Andrews FC’s first league trip to Llanilar proved something of a chastening experience as we were seriously on the wrong end of a heavy defeat.

Take nothing away from Llanilar, though, all the indications are they looked a very useful side as they eased to an eight-one opening-day victory.

18-year old Llanilar youngster Osian Simpson-Jones was the star of the show in this one as he scored four times.

Promoted from the Aberystwyth and District League at the end of last season, Llanilar proved too good on the day with Ioan Jones netting a brace, while Jamie Stuart and Keiron Reynolds were also on target.

After falling behind early on, a strike from Jamie Blyth had put Presteigne on level terms and they would have been hopeful of taking something from the game at the point.

But clearly that wasn’t to be the case, although there were some mitigating circumstances with a number of players away or unavailable at the weekend.

Manager Corin Jones will be looking for a positive response from his squad on Friday, 12 August when Presteigne St Andrews FC will open their home league programme with a game against Talgarth Town at Llanandras Park.
